Bruce HA is a public housing agency that helps provide decent and safe rental housing for eligible low-income families, the elderly, and persons with disabilities. Bruce HA manages several funded programs and has a total of 60 subsidized affordable housing units for rental assistance. Bruce HA administered a total of 50 Section 8 Vouchers. Bruce HA currently has Low-Rent as its program type. Bruce HA is located at 503 South Coleman Street, Bruce, WI, 54819 and serves the city of Bruce. Income limits, fair market rents and rent rates vary with each agency. Please contact Bruce HA at, (715)868-4731 for more information about coverage area and program availability.

Fair Market Rents are HUD's determination of the average rents in a particular area for each bedroom size. The FMRs are set each year based on the rental rates of unsubsidized units so that participants in HUD programs have equal access for affordable housing.
